 Everyone has experienced when life throws too many challenges at the same time, and we just freeze, and find ourselves unable to think clearly.
It can be hard to make decisions when we're overloaded, but we need to be kind to ourselves and remove pressure. Take time to be quiet, and listen to beautiful music or a meditation, and allow yourself to feel calm again.
Then make a list, and choose whatever has the highest priority. Write that on a separate page, so you aren't distracted and overwhelmed by how much needs your attention. Everything can wait until you're able to deal with them individually. Focusing wholly on one issue at a time is the only way to reach satisfactory solutions.
 As soon as you have solved one problem, give yourself a treat, and feel proud that you've faced up to it, and come through the other side. Instead of remaining frozen with fear, as soon as you find the answer to one thing, you know you have the ability to resolve the rest. Remember to take breaks often to clear your mind. When you sit quietly ideas will come to you, and you will become used to sifting through them until you know you have the right one. If you don't find peace, your mind will be too full of confusion, and you won't be able to think logically. Once you lift yourself out of your frozen state, you will find things begin to flow again. It takes action to bring results, but only by being methodical will you achieve the right outcome for you.  There is one word that is responsible for more torment and upset than almost any other.
And that word is? ... 'Why' ... When it's used beyond the everyday context of curiosity, with no obvious answer, asking why means you replace all sense of balance with endless frustration.
How many times have you listened to friends (and yourself!) repeatedly asking why at the end of a relationship? It's pointless, because you never know how the other person is thinking, no matter how close you were before.
Asking why is just adding to the hurt as you dig up every possible reason, and turn over everything you might have done or said wrong. When you ask why without any chance of hearing a comprehensive reply that completely heals your pain, which is highly unlikely after an emotional break-up, you just go round in circles. Eliminate why and you will also remove drama from your life.
The automatic response of asking why after you face any sadness or trauma immediately puts you into the victim mode. Nobody can explain exactly why awful things happen, they're part of life's rich pattern, and they happen to everyone.
 Continually asking 'Why me?' keeps you stuck in that place of pain. Comfort and heal yourself instead of torturing your mind with that question which is impossible to answer. Where there's possibility there's hope, so facing up to the fact that it's hopeless to expect to hear what you want to hear is the first step to break out of the cycle. If your emotions swing from high to low you can't think straight, or make rational decisions. You know you are the only person who can control your moods, so choose to have peace of mind - delete 'why' - and restore balance to your life.
